Ingredients:

  • 1 package of cheese tortellini
  • 4 cups chicken or vegetable broth
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 carrots, diced
  • 2 celery stalks, diced
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ish
  • Crusty bread for serving

Directions:

  1. In a large pot, sauté the onion, garlic, carrots, and celery until softened.
  2. Add the broth and bring to a simmer.
  3. Stir in the tortellini and cook according to package instructions.
  4. Reduce heat and add the heavy cream, basil, oregano, salt, and pepper.
  5. Heat through without boiling.
  6.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ley and accompanied by crusty bread.

How to Store Creamy Cheese Tortellini Soup

Leftover soup can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If you want to keep it longer, consider freezing it for up to 2 months. To reheat, thaw in the refrigerator overnight and warm gently on the stove, adding a splash of broth if it becomes too thick.

Expert Tips for Perfect Creamy Cheese Tortellini Soup

  • For enhanced flavor, try using homemade broth. It makes a noticeable difference!
  • If you want to lighten it up, you can substitute half-and-half for the heavy cream.
  • Customize the soup by adding spinach, kale, or even cooked chicken for additional protein.

Delicious Variations

  • Vegetarian Delight: Use vegetable broth and add more vegetables like bell peppers or peas.
  • Spicy Twist: Incorporate red pepper flakes for a kick.
  • Herb Infusion: Fresh herbs such as thyme or rosemary can replace the dried herbs for a fresher taste.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: Can I use frozen tortellini?
A1: Yes, frozen tortellini works well! Just add it to the soup during the last few minutes of cooking, as it usually cooks a bit slower than fresh tortellini.

Q2: Is there a dairy-free version?
A2: Absolutely! Substitute the heavy cream with coconut cream and use dairy-free tortellini.

Q3: Can I make this soup ahead of time?
A3: Yes, you can prepare the soup in advance, but it’s best to add the tortellini just before serving to keep them from getting mushy.
